Mining is amongst the world’s oldest industries, tracing its roots again to these prehistoric days when somebody grabbed a digging instrument and began burrowing into the bottom. In the various millennia since, mining has grown into one of the world’s most important and widespread industrial enterprises, with operations unfold across the globe while tasked with recovering an virtually inexhaustible listing of useful commodities.
In reality, in accordance with the World Mining Congress’s World Mining Data 2020 report, 17.7 billion metric tons of mined merchandise had been recovered in 2018, up from eleven.3 billion metric tons in 2000 and nearly double the 9.6 billion metric tons in 1985. Asian countries accounted for 58 % of the 2018 manufacturing, with North America second at 15.1 percent, followed by Europe (8 percent), Oceania (6.8 percent), Latin America (6.3 percent), and Africa (5.3 percent). Individually, China (23 percent), the United States (12.1 percent), Russia (9.2 percent), and Australia (7.2 percent) had been probably the most prolific producers, with their whole 51.1 p.c of manufacturing greater than the rest of the world combined.

THE CHALLENGE

While mining may appear to be nothing more than a rough-and-tumble operation—holes are dug by heavy machinery or with explosives, opening the hidden ode to access from above—there are, actually, many complicated and typically delicate operations that should be performed correctly if the mining operation is to perform at its highest stage of effectivity.
From a macro standpoint, this requires a pumping expertise that may function reliably in harsh and distant places, even when submerged, or when tasked with handling particulate-laden liquids or toxic/corrosive products, and in addition one that is prepared to be maintained and repaired in order that downtime is lessened. The pumps should even be mild enough to be manually moved from location to location within the mine itself.
For many years, a preferred alternative to be used in these situations was centrifugal pumps. While centrifugal pumps are capable of create the excessive circulate rates that are required, they have a variety of operational “pain points” that hamper their use in mining functions: an incapability to self-prime or run dry; special seals needed to forestall leaks; particular linings needed to deal with solids; excessive motor speeds of up to 1,800 rpm; and comparatively high upkeep necessities and costs, especially when charged with transferring solid-heavy liquids.

These include an lack of ability to persistently deal with liquids with high ranges of abrasives, which finally ends up in elevated maintenance costs, put on on costly stators and rotors that will ultimately must be replaced, and overall greater purchase, operating, and repair/replacement prices.
Here are a variety of the particular liquid-transfer operations that happen in a mine and the ways that some pump applied sciences can fall short in satisfying them:
Mine dewatering: Removing extra produced water from the mine is a crucial 24/7/365 operation and the water that’s recovered is often filled with particulates that can be as giant as 0.12 to 0.sixteen inches in dimension. If used in this utility, centrifugal pumps require special materials of development, which can be value prohibitive, to guard against impeller wear brought on by the abrasive particles. Centrifugal pumps are additionally not dry-run capable, which adversely impacts their degree of performance on this application.
General service: For frequent liquid-handling applications, you need an easy-to-operate pump that reliably can run dry, strip strains, function at low speeds whereas nonetheless delivering high circulate rates, and be simple to maintain up and restore. Centrifugal pumps simply don’t possess these capabilities.
Corrosive liquids: Much like solid-laden liquids, corrosive ones can wreak havoc on the wetted components of centrifugal and progressive cavity pumps. This usually demands a necessity to use particular mechanical seals, which can result in exorbitant maintenance, restore, and replacement prices.
Press filter: Press filters are used to clean the liquids which are produced within the mines and, again, centrifugal pumps can fall quick on this utility because the solid-laden liquid can damage the pump’s internals until special, more expensive materials of construction or linings are used. Also, the character of press-filter operation creates a powerful discharge-pressure variation that may drive the centrifugal pump to function away from its finest effectivity level (BEP), resulting in excessive vibration and radial masses that can result in shortened service life. A answer to this is the incorporation of variable frequency drives (VFDs) and controllers, but these are expensive and might negatively affect the cost-effectiveness of the operation.
Product transfer: This is available in all varieties in a mining operation, from loading and unloading from transport vehicles with new and used oil for the heavy machinery, recent and fouled water, and any chemical substances that are required. In each instance, there is the risk that the pump will be compelled to run dry because the truck or storage vessel is emptied, while discharge-pressure variation can even generate excessive vibration and radial hundreds. As previously illustrated, centrifugal pumps can’t run dry, in order that they want safety from this condition or the addition of particular seals. However, all of those upgrades still cannot completely protect towards a catastrophic failure.
THE SOLUTION

While centrifugal pumps—despite their popularity—have confirmed to not be the best solution in plenty of liquid-handling applications in mining, one pump expertise that has proven to be an optimum alternative is AODD—in phrases of maximizing reliability, cost-effectiveness, ease of operation and maintenance, and security for mining personnel and the surroundings.
AODD pumps are able to carry out effectively in mining purposes as a end result of their technique of operation allows them to easily handle variable flow charges and pressures, whereas being dry-run and line-stripping succesful, and nimble sufficient to transfer liquids which are shear-sensitive or high-viscosity, in addition to slurries laden with rocks, pebbles, and different particulates.
The simple design of the AODD pump features few transferring parts and comparably lower speeds than different pump technologies, which improves reliability and simplifies upkeep, whereas the pump’s seal-less building ends in fewer leaks, which is a critical consideration when dealing with the many hard-to-seal, corrosive, or hazardous liquids that are prevalent in a mining operation. AODD pumps are available in both metal (most commonly aluminum, ductile iron and solid iron) and plastic (polypropylene and PVDF) housing constructions, whereas a broad selection of elastomers can be utilized within the diaphragms, which eliminates many chemical-compatibility considerations.
A wide variety of AODD pump configurations present operational flexibility that can also lead to optimized efficiency at many levels. The ability to function AODD pumps in a wide range of purposes, from basic general use to delicate chemical-handling processes, permits operators to more cost-effectively outfit their mines. AODD pumps may additionally be less expensive to function, particularly these fashions which may be outfitted with a next-generation mechanically actuated air distribution system (ADS). At their most simple, AODD pumps excel within the typical rugged and harsh operating conditions discovered within the world’s mines, which reduces breakdown incidents together with corresponding downtime and repair costs.
Specifically, Wilden, whose founder, Jim Wilden, conceived the AODD pumping precept sixty-five years ago, has been dedicated to creating applied sciences that meet the needs of mining operations. Today, Wilden presents three AODD pump fashions that are constructed to excel in mining purposes, obtainable in ductile iron, cast iron, aluminum, polypropylene and Kynar supplies of development:
Brahma® Series: The Brahma pumps, which function a bolted configuration, have been built for use in applications that require the handling of liquids that includes massive solids. The Brahma pumps have a novel top-inlet/bottom-discharge flow orientation and flap valves that permit the passage of large solids with no threat that harm will happen as a result of product entrapment or the settling of solids within the pump’s internal move paths. Brahma pumps can be found in two models—PS810 (2-inch) and PS1510 (3-inch)—that are outfitted with the revolutionary Pro-Flo® SHIFT ADS, which has been designed to scale back air consumption by as a lot as 60 p.c. The T810 and T1510 models are powered by the Turbo-Flo™ ADS, the industry’s first air motor for AODD pumps. The flow-rate vary for the 4 Brahma pumps is 166 to 258 gallons per minute at pressures as a lot as one hundred twenty five psi with solids-handling capability ranging from 2 to 3 inches.
Stallion® Series: The Stallion pumps function a clamped design with carrying handles for light-weight portability. Their design features giant inner clearances and flow-through paths for simple passage of huge solids with no probability for clogging. An altered ball/seat check-valve assembly additional enables solids passage, whereas a polyurethane display base on the inlet will increase the pump’s sturdiness. The PS4, PS8, and PS15 (1.5-, 2-, and 3-inch) fashions are powered by a Pro-Flo SHIFT ADS, with the T4, T8, and T15 (1.5-, 2-, and 3-inch) pumps featuring the Turbo-Flo ADS, Wilden’s most strong ADS design for the hardest environments. Flow rates amongst the six fashions range from 57 gallons per minute to 232 gallons per minute at working pressures up to 125 psi. Solids sizes that can be dealt with vary from 1/2 to 1 inch.
Pro-Flo SHIFT Series: Pro-Flo SHIFT pumps function clamped or bolted configuration. Their design options completely different chamber supplies, including metal and plastics, even Kynar, which is capable of handling high ranges of abrasive supplies. The Pro-Flo SHIFT can additionally be essentially the most environment friendly AODD pump out there, capable of lowering as much as 60 % air consumption. This makes it the most suitable choice for handling corrosive and abrasive merchandise in mining processes. The pumps have a product range that goes from 1.5 to three inches and flows from 2 to 271 gallons per minute.
All of the Brahma, Stallion, and Pro-Flo SHIFT pumps are in a position to be outfitted with a broad array of diaphragm styles—including the newer Chem-Fuse, EZ-Install, and Reduced-Stroke models—in a varying array of materials, similar to Wil-Flex™ (Santoprene®), Geolast®, Polyurethane, Buna-N®, EPDM, Neoprene, FKM, and PTFE. This diaphragm vary provides users the widest selection of diaphragms available on the market, all of that are able to providing extended mean time between failure (MTBF) for optimized uptime with reduced maintenance, restore, and substitute costs.
